diff --git a/rse/plugins/org.eclipse.rse.ui/subsystems/org/eclipse/rse/core/subsystems/SubSystem.java b/rse/plugins/org.eclipse.rse.ui/subsystems/org/eclipse/rse/core/subsystems/SubSystem.java index b6690152ba6..c5c8409e603 100644 --- a/rse/plugins/org.eclipse.rse.ui/subsystems/org/eclipse/rse/core/subsystems/SubSystem.java +++ b/rse/plugins/org.eclipse.rse.ui/subsystems/org/eclipse/rse/core/subsystems/SubSystem.java @@ -3319,7 +3319,10 @@ public abstract class SubSystem extends RSEModelObject implements IAdaptable, IS public void setDirty(boolean flag) { - _isDirty = flag; + if (_isDirty != flag) + { + _isDirty = flag; + } } public boolean commit()